Review of the Cobra DARKSPEED MAX Driver

The Cobra DARKSPEED MAX Driver is a draw-biased fairway finder that is known for being the most forgiving of the three models in the 2024 releases. This driver has a matte black finish that gives it a sleek and attractive appearance at address, making it a popular choice for golfers looking for both performance and aesthetics.

The club features a subtle carbon fiber pattern on the crown and a Cobra logo “C” alignment aid to help with alignment. Additionally, it has two weights (a 12 gram and a 3 gram) that can be adjusted to encourage more or less draw bias, depending on the player’s preference. The shorter crown height and matte finish help the driver look more compact than it actually is, giving it a streamlined look.

In terms of sound and feel, the Cobra DARKSPEED MAX Driver has a lower pitch and medium volume at impact, with a solid and percussive feel that provides good feedback on mishits. The driver is forgiving on off-center hits, making it easier for players to locate their misses by feel alone. Overall, the driver offers a balanced combination of forgiveness and feedback for players of all skill levels.

On the golf course, the Cobra DARKSPEED MAX Driver delivers solid performance with a bit of draw bias to help prevent fades from becoming too extreme. While it may not offer the same distance and ball speed as some other drivers on the market, it provides enough forgiveness and adjustability to suit a wide range of players. The driver is easy to adjust +/- 1.5 degrees and has a draw setting in the STD and +/- 1.0 settings.

Despite its fine margins, the Cobra DARKSPEED MAX Driver stands out for its sleek appearance, forgiving performance, and adjustability. While it may not be the most groundbreaking driver on the market, it does enough to be considered in driver fittings for the 2024 season. Overall, the Cobra DARKSPEED MAX Driver is a solid option for golfers looking for a forgiving and visually appealing driver that delivers consistent performance on the course.

In conclusion, the Cobra DARKSPEED MAX Driver is one of the better-looking drivers of the year, with its matte black finish and subtle carbon fiber pattern. While it may not be a standout among other top drivers on the market, it provides enough forgiveness and performance to appeal to a wide range of players. Whether you’re a beginner or a seasoned golfer, the Cobra DARKSPEED MAX Driver offers a balanced combination of forgiveness, feedback, and adjustability that make it a strong contender in the driver market for 2024.
